随着云计算、大数据、人工智能等技术的飞速发展,企业对数据处理、存储和传输的需求日益增加,传统的单机或小规模服务器部署方式已难以满足这些需求
在此背景下,采用两台服务器构建的双服务器架构,以其独特的优势,正逐渐成为众多企业优化IT架构、提升业务连续性和性能的首选方案
本文将深入探讨两台服务器如何通过协同工作,实现资源优化、负载均衡、故障容错以及未来的扩展性,从而为企业带来显著的竞争优势
一、资源优化:实现1+1>2的效能 在单服务器环境下,所有应用、服务和数据都集中在一台机器上,这不仅限制了系统的处理能力,还增加了单点故障的风险
相比之下,两台服务器组成的架构能够有效分散负载,实现资源的优化配置
通过将不同的应用或服务部署到不同的服务器上,可以充分利用每台服务器的计算能力和存储空间,避免资源瓶颈,提升整体系统的响应速度和吞吐量
例如,一台服务器可以专门负责处理数据库操作,利用其强大的数据处理能力确保数据查询、插入、更新等操作的高效执行;而另一台服务器则专注于应用服务器的角色,负责处理用户请求、业务逻辑计算等任务
这种分工合作的方式,使得两台服务器能够各司其职,充分发挥各自的优势,实现资源利用的最大化
二、负载均衡:确保业务连续性 负载均衡是提升系统稳定性和用户体验的关键技术之一
在两台服务器的架构中,通过引入负载均衡器(可以是硬件设备或软件解决方案),可以智能地将用户请求分配到不同的服务器上,确保每台服务器都能均衡地处理请求,避免某一台服务器过载而导致服务中断
负载均衡机制不仅提高了系统的并发处理能力,还能够在某台服务器出现故障时,自动将请求重定向到另一台健康的服务器上,从而实现对用户无感知的故障转移
这种能力对于保障关键业务的连续性至关重要,尤其是在电商大促、节假日高峰期等流量激增的场景下,能够有效避免因服务器过载而导致的服务不可用问题
三、故障容错:构建高可用性的基石 两台服务器架构的另一大优势在于其强大的故障容错能力
通过实施主备或主主模式,两台服务器可以相互备份,确保在任何一台服务器出现问题时,另一台都能迅速接管其工作,保持服务的连续性和数据的完整性
- 主备模式:在这种模式下,一台服务器作为主服务器处理所有业务请求,另一台作为备份服务器处于待机状态
当主服务器发生故障时,备份服务器会立即启动并接管主服务器的所有工作,确保服务的连续性
这种模式简单有效,但备份服务器在大多数情况下处于闲置状态,资源利用率较低
- 主主模式:在此模式下,两台服务器都活跃地处理业务请求,彼此之间进行数据同步
如果其中一台服务器出现故障,另一台可以立即接管其部分或全部工作负载,而无需中断服务
这种模式提高了资源利用率,但实现起来相对复杂,需要解决数据一致性和冲突检测等问题
无论采用哪种模式,两台服务器架构都为企业构建了一个高可用的IT环境,为业务的稳定运行提供了坚实的保障
四、灵活扩展:应对未来的挑战